sql >> Base de Datos >  >> RDS >> Oracle

Actualizar la marca de tiempo en la fila a la que se hace referencia relacionada al actualizar o insertar

Suponiendo que tiene tablas Foo y Bar, puede crear un disparador para la tabla Foo en eventos INSERTAR Y ACTUALIZAR y actualizar la tabla Bar dentro de este disparador. Para Oracle será algo así:

CREATE or REPLACE TRIGGER foo_trigger
  AFTER INSERT OR UPDATE ON foo
BEGIN
 UPDATE bar SET timestamp_field=some_value;
END;